liberfa / erfa

Essential Routines for Fundamental Astronomy. Maintainers: @eteq @mhvk @sergiopasra
Other
128 stars 48 forks source link

Update to SOFA 20210125 #77

Closed mhvk closed 3 years ago

mhvk commented 3 years ago

This is partially because Pat Wallace mentions that our version was out of date when discussing #76.

I don't think it is going to solve that problem, but the update does include a few accuracy fixes for polar motion. And anyway, we should be up to date!

Note that I made a change to erfa-fetch to include the "This revision: date" line since without it, it is difficult to know just by inspection whether a file is different from what is included in SOFA.

I've prepared a tarball for distribution once this is approved.

mhvk commented 3 years ago

Darn, we may need to move testing too...

mhvk commented 3 years ago

Ah, good, the travis check still worked, so this can be reviewed...

mhvk commented 3 years ago

OK, thanks for the review. I'll merge this and do a release, and then follow up with pyerfa...

mhvk commented 3 years ago

Darn, I managed again to have a problem where config.h does not have the right PACKAGE_VERSION. Fix coming up...

mhvk commented 3 years ago

Hmm, actually the problem is not in the release (though the tar ball was bad), but that in pyerfa I had left some files around that I shouldn't have...

I'll re-push the tag and re-release.